Learning English is not an easy task, but it is an essential skill in today's world. As a third-year junior high student, I have been studying English for nearly six years. Here are some tips that I have found useful in my own learning journey.
Firstly, I believe that building a strong foundation is crucial. This means mastering the basics, such as grammar, vocabulary, and pronunciation. Without a solid foundation, it is difficult to progress to more advanced levels.

Secondly, I think it is important to practice regularly. This can be done through various methods, such as reading books, listening to music, watching movies, and speaking with native speakers. By exposing ourselves to English on a daily basis, we can improve our comprehension and fluency.
Lastly, I believe that having a positive attitude is key. Learning a new language can be challenging and frustrating at times, but it is important to stay motivated and persevere. We should not be afraid to make mistakes, as they are a natural part of the learning process.
In conclusion, learning English takes time and effort, but it is a worthwhile investment. By building a strong foundation, practicing regularly, and maintaining a positive attitude, we can achieve our language learning goals.
